How far behind the free throw line is the three point line?

[Edit]

The free throw line is 15 feet from the goal.

In the NBA, the three point line is an arc that is 22 feet from the goal in the corners and 23 feet 9 inches from the goal in the center of the court.

In the NCAA, the three point line is a constant 19 feet 9 inches from the goal. Starting with the 2008-2009 season, the distance will be 20 feet 9 inches.

In international basketball, the three point line is 20 feet 6 inches from the goal.
